The Storm.

The winds were felt upon the fields days before. A new air brought in, fresher and sweeter than the air it replaced. The sun rose and fell twice to more and more clouds each day, they came with the wind. The winds came to a stop, and for just one moment there was silence. The air was charged with energy, but the energy was stagnant, simply sitting. The light came as a blinding flash, the thunder deafening as it shook the very foundation of the earth. As if activated by the lightning, the entire earth began moving. The air began vibrating with electric current, booming sound, falling rain and ice. The plant life and the animals were pulled and pushed by violent winds. The energies were so vigorous and powerful, much life was taken by the beast, and the beast raged for days. Then once again a silence fell over the land. Total stillness existed for those who would step out of shelter and back into the wilderness. The field was fresh, and the terrain was new. The beast destroyed much, and there was room for more life to be had. When one sees the storm with fear, they do not understand it, for it is truly a magnificent work of art.
